Add devicetree documentation for 'mediatek,freq-domain' property specific
to Mediatek CPUs. This property is used to reference the CPUFREQ node
along with the domain id.

+  mediatek,freq-domain:
+    $ref: '/schemas/types.yaml#/definitions/phandle-array'
+    description:
+      CPUs supporting freq-domain must set their "mediatek,freq-domain" property
+      with phandle to a cpufreq_hw node followed by the domain id.
This needs to be a common binding shared with SCMI domains.
